An improved steganographic method of product perfect codes

Recently, product perfect codes (PPC) steganographic method was proposed by H. Rifa-Pous and J. Rifa, which can achieve large embedding efficiency with less distortion. They divided the cover image into disjoint matrix blocks and apply F5 algorithm in each row and some columns. The proposed method in this paper improves the PPC embedding method. F5 algorithm was also utilized in each row, but to the columns, an efficient method combining exploiting modification direction (EMD) and wet paper codes (WPC) was applied. New steganographic methods can provide higher embedding rate when concealing with the same distortion. The proposed method is better than the original PPC method.
